Selecting the most suitable web framework for rapid development remains a significant challenge for software teams, often leading to increased costs, slower delivery, and technical debt. This paper presents a systematic literature review (SLR) comparing six leading web frameworks React, Vue.js, and Angular for front-end development, alongside Django, Ruby on Rails, and Express.js for back-end development to evaluate their effectiveness for rapid development of Minimum Viable Products (MVPs), Single Page Applications (SPAs), and scalable prototypes. Following the Kitchenham and Charters (2007) SLR guidelines, a systematic search was conducted across IEEE Xplore, ACM Digital Library, and Google Scholar, focusing on 47 empirical studies published between 2015 and 2025 and assessed against five criteria including development speed, learning curve, performance, deployment time, and scalability. Findings reveal that Vue.js and Ruby on Rails offer the fastest initial development times due to gentle learning curves and built-in scaffolding, making them ideal for MVPs. React and Django demonstrate superior scalability and robustness for large-scale, data-intensive applications, while Angular and Express.js excel in enterprise contexts requiring structured architectures and microservice flexibility. No single framework universally outperforms the others; optimal selection depends on project-specific requirements, team expertise, and scalability needs. The study offers evidence-based recommendations to help developers and decision-makers balance rapid development with long-term maintainability.
